Permeable Rock
Rock that allows water to pass through it due to the presence of spaces, or pores, within its structure.
Unconformity
A surface of contact between two groups of unconformable strata, indicating a period of erosion or non-deposition between successive strata.
Water Table
The level below the Earth's surface where the ground is completely saturated with water, forming the upper surface of the groundwater.
Ground Water
Underground water stored in soil or within rock pores and cracks.
